Use exponent properties to transform exponential expressions and interpret growth/decay rates.

Rewrite an exponential decay expression in negative-exponent form using \((b^k)^t=b^{kt}\)

Problem

Express \(80(1/3)^n\) with base \(3\) in negative-exponent form. Rewrite the reciprocal, apply the power-of-a-power rule, simplify the exponent product, and retain \(80\).
